Orchestrate every model on one canvas.
Futsu is a visual orchestrator for multi-LLM pipelines. Draw a graph, pin a model and instruction to each node, run it — and watch every step stream in real time.
●No credit card · Claude, Codex & OpenAI runners · Obsidian-native

Runs on the models your team already uses
Stop wiring LLM pipelines by hand.
YAML configs, glued scripts, and opaque chains don't scale. Futsu turns a multi-model pipeline into a graph you can see, run, and audit.
Visual, not YAML
Drag nodes, draw edges, branch and merge. The graph is the program — readable at a glance, diffable on the canvas.
Watch it run, live
Every node streams over PTY in real time. No black box — you see tokens, tools, and exit states as they happen.
Auditable by design
Runs persist as file-based artifacts under .futsu/runs/. Replay, inspect, and version every execution.
One canvas, deep capabilities.
Every piece has its own page — dive into the one you need.
Visual canvas
Draw the pipeline as a graph — nodes, bezier arrow edges, branch and merge on a pure-FSM engine.
Learn moreMulti-LLM runners
Claude, Codex and OpenAI on one pipeline, each step streamed live over PTY.
Learn moreToken credits
Buy tokens in bulk with automatic volume discounts. Spend them on any model — they never expire.
Learn moreObsidian bridge
Two-way sync with Obsidian JSON Canvas v1.0 — design a graph in either tool and stay in sync.
Learn moreAgents & Skills
Filesystem-based agents and skills from .claude/ — version them right alongside your repo.
Learn moreSecrets Vault
AES-encrypted secrets at user and workspace scope. Keys are hydrated at runtime, never on disk.
Learn moreThree steps to your first run.
Open a canvas
Spin up a project and drop your first nodes. No infra to configure — it runs locally.
Pin models & prompts
Attach a runner and instruction to each node, set parameters, connect the edges.
Run & iterate
Execute, watch the stream, inspect artifacts, refine. Repeat until it ships.
Serious tooling for people who ship with models.
Flat platform plans. Tokens by the bulk.
Platform access is a simple monthly fee — model usage is metered in tokens you buy in bulk.
Frequently asked.
Futsu ships with Claude, Codex, and OpenAI runners today, and you can pin a different model to every node in a single pipeline. Bring your own API keys — we never mark up tokens.
On the Solo plan everything runs locally and artifacts persist as plain files under .futsu/runs/. Cloud-hosted runs are an opt-in Pro feature.
Futsu's graph is the program. You compose, branch, and run visually on a pure-FSM engine, and watch execution stream in real time — no hand-maintained config files, no opaque chains.
Yes — Futsu has a two-way bridge with Obsidian JSON Canvas v1.0, so you can design a graph in either tool and keep both in sync.
Futsu is in active early access (Sprint-001). The canvas, multi-runner engine, and PTY streaming are live today — join early access to shape what ships next.
Your next pipeline starts on a canvas.
Draw it, pin your models, and run it in minutes. Free to start, no credit card.